John N. "Jack" DeHoff, Jr., of Spring Township, PA died July 13, 2008 in St. Joseph's Medical Center, Bern Township, PA where he had been since Monday.
He was the husband of Joanne (Derr) DeHoff, whom he married Aug. 16, 1969.
Born in Flushing, NY on Dec. 14, 1943, he was a son of Dr. John N. DeHoff, Sr., of Orangeville, Columbia County and the late Elizabeth (Marquis) DeHoff.
He was a 1962 graduate of Manhasset High School, New York and a 1968 graduate of Long Island University, C.W. Post Campus.
Jack owned and operated his own advertising firm, Yellowood Communications for a number of years and Berks Solar Associates for a number of years.
He was a past officer of the Sertoma Club of Reading.
Jack was an avid lover of Pennsylvania history and especially Colonial times.
He is survived by two sisters: Lauranne D. Thatcher of Grants Pass, Oregon and Judith M. DeHoff of Royal Oak, Maryland.
Jack is also survived by a niece, Bo Elizabeth Thatcher of Grants Pass, Oregon.
Memorial Services were held Friday, July 18 at the Edward J. Kuhn Funeral Home, Inc., 739 Penn Ave., West Reading, PA with Chaplain David L. Ballantyne officiating.
